Types of Outdoor Lamp Lighting
1. Solar Garden Lamps
Solar garden lamps are an eco-friendly option that harnesses solar energy to power LED lights. These lamps absorb sunlight during the day and automatically illuminate at night. Not only do they save on energy bills, but they also require minimal maintenance.
2. LED Pathway Lights
LED pathway lights are perfect for lining walkways and driveways. They provide both safety and aesthetic appeal, making them a popular choice for homeowners. With various designs available, you can find lights that complement your home’s architecture.
3. Hanging Lanterns
Add a touch of charm to your outdoor space with hanging lanterns. These lamps can be suspended from trees, hooks, or porches to create a cozy atmosphere. Available in many styles, from vintage to contemporary, they can enhance your outdoor décor.
4. Post Lights
Post lights are versatile fixtures that can be placed near entryways, gardens, or patios. They provide excellent illumination and come in various designs to suit your style. These lights not only improve visibility but also add height to your landscape.

Tips for Designing Outdoor Lamp Lighting
Layer Your Lighting
Incorporate different types of lighting—ambient, task, and accent—to create a well-balanced outdoor space. Use a mix of lamps, string lights, and spotlights to achieve depth and dimension.
Consider the Scale and Style
Choose lamps that are proportionate to your outdoor area. A large garden can accommodate tall post lights, while a small patio might benefit from compact lanterns. Ensure the style of the lamps matches your overall décor for a cohesive look.
Plan for Seasonal Changes
Think about how your lighting will look in different seasons. Opt for weather-resistant fixtures and consider how plants and foliage will interact with the light throughout the year. This way, your outdoor space remains beautiful and inviting no matter the season.
